Mastercard and Visa under fire from Payment Systems Regulator
Hey FinTech Fanatic!
The Payment Systems Regulator (PSR) in the UK has released an interim report on card scheme and processing fees, focusing on Mastercard and Visa. The PSR is now seeking feedback on its provisional findings to inform its final report.
The PSR's interim report reveals that